Transaction 78bf4eb642875513c015be4bf1f81e2f630f185b662b95636b0c1000021e0b34
1 Input
1 Output
-
78bf4eb642875513c015be4bf1f81e2f630f185b662b95636b0c1000021e0b34:0
- value
- 133487
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 537c9e8becbb6d9b9ecfe3bf81bb90759ec6cbaf OP_EQUAL
- address
- 39JTJAhSCywadDoJ6KKFyB7KPYa5R54m1i